Forta is on a mission to secure Web3. Using AI, the Forta Network detects exploits and other threats against blockchain applications and end users. As the only decentralized security network, Forta consists of thousands of community-managed bots and scan nodes, all secured by the FORT token.
What is Forta?
Forta (FORT) stands out in the blockchain landscape as a decentralized security network dedicated to safeguarding Web3. At its core, Forta leverages artificial intelligence (AI) and machine learning (ML) to offer real-time threat detection and monitoring across various blockchain ecosystems. This proactive approach ensures that blockchain applications and end users are protected from potential exploits and vulnerabilities.
The Forta Network is unique in its decentralized structure, comprising thousands of community-managed bots and scan nodes. These components work in tandem to continuously monitor blockchain activities, identifying and mitigating threats before they can cause harm. The network's operations are underpinned by the FORT token, which plays a crucial role in securing and incentivizing the network's participants.
Beyond its technical prowess, Forta's mission is to enhance the security of Web3, a vision that aligns with the growing need for robust security measures in the rapidly evolving blockchain space. By integrating advanced technologies like AI and ML, Forta not only detects threats but also adapts to new challenges, ensuring a dynamic and resilient defense mechanism.
In this decentralized ecosystem, the community's involvement is pivotal. Participants contribute to the network's strength by managing bots and scan nodes, creating a collaborative environment where security is a shared responsibility.
What is the technology behind Forta?
Forta represents a fascinating intersection of artificial intelligence and blockchain technology, designed to enhance the security of Web3 applications. At its core, Forta leverages AI to monitor and protect blockchain ecosystems from potential threats. This is achieved through a decentralized network of bots and scan nodes, which are managed by a community of users. These bots are programmed to detect anomalies and potential exploits in real-time, providing a proactive defense mechanism for blockchain applications and their users.
The blockchain on which Forta operates is fortified against malicious actors through a combination of decentralization and AI-driven threat detection. Decentralization is a key component here, as it distributes the network's operations across numerous nodes, making it difficult for any single entity to compromise the system. Each node in the network plays a role in verifying transactions and maintaining the integrity of the blockchain, ensuring that no single point of failure exists. This decentralized architecture is further enhanced by the use of AI, which continuously scans for irregularities that could indicate an attack or exploit.
Forta's use of AI extends beyond simple monitoring. The AI algorithms are trained to recognize patterns associated with known threats and can adapt to new, emerging threats. This adaptability is crucial in the fast-evolving landscape of blockchain technology, where new vulnerabilities can arise quickly. By employing machine learning techniques, Forta's AI can improve its threat detection capabilities over time, learning from past incidents to better predict and prevent future attacks.
The FORT token plays a pivotal role in the Forta ecosystem, serving as an incentive mechanism for participants who contribute to the network's security. Users who operate scan nodes or develop detection bots are rewarded with FORT tokens, encouraging active participation and continuous improvement of the network's capabilities. This token-based system not only incentivizes contributions but also helps to align the interests of all participants towards maintaining a secure and reliable network.

What key events have there been for Forta?
Forta stands out in the blockchain ecosystem as a decentralized security network dedicated to safeguarding Web3 applications. It employs AI technology to detect exploits and threats, leveraging a network of community-managed bots and scan nodes, all underpinned by the FORT token.
One of the notable events in Forta's timeline is the passing of FP-7, a governance proposal that marked a significant step in the network's evolution. This proposal's approval underscored the community's active role in shaping Forta's future, enhancing its governance framework.
Forta's integration of the Forta Firewall into its network represents another pivotal development. This integration bolstered the network's security capabilities, providing an additional layer of protection for blockchain applications. The launch of Forta Docs and Forta Bot SDK v2 further expanded the network's resources, offering developers comprehensive tools and documentation to build and deploy security solutions within the Forta ecosystem.
In its mission to prevent hacks, Forta has been instrumental in safeguarding platforms like Onyx Protocol and Bedrock DeFi. These instances highlight Forta's effectiveness in real-world applications, showcasing its ability to detect and mitigate potential threats before they can cause harm.
Forta's commitment to advancing blockchain security is also evident in its exploration of AI technology. By developing AI-driven solutions, Forta aims to enhance its threat detection capabilities, staying ahead of emerging security challenges in the rapidly evolving blockchain landscape.
The network's engagement with the broader cryptocurrency community is reflected in events such as an AMA focused on Web3 security. This event provided a platform for Forta to share insights and engage with users and developers, fostering a deeper understanding of its security offerings.
Tokenomics have also played a role in Forta's journey, with the unlocking of tokens being a significant event. This development had implications for the network's economic model and token distribution, influencing the dynamics of the FORT token within the ecosystem.
Forta's introduction of subscription fees marked a strategic shift, aligning its revenue model with the value it provides to users. This move was designed to ensure the sustainability of the network while continuing to deliver robust security solutions.
Partnerships have been a cornerstone of Forta's strategy, enhancing its reach and capabilities. Collaborations with companies such as SupraOracles, Luabase, Blockfence, QuickNode, and Alchemy Insights have expanded Forta's ecosystem, integrating its security solutions with various blockchain platforms and services.
These events collectively illustrate Forta's proactive approach to securing the blockchain space, emphasizing its role as a leader in decentralized security solutions.
Who are the founders of Forta?
Forta (FORT) is a decentralized security network designed to protect Web3 applications and users from exploits and threats. The founders of Forta are Demian Brener, Hart Lambur, and Jeremy Sklaroff. Demian Brener is known for his work in blockchain security, having co-founded OpenZeppelin, a leading blockchain security firm. Hart Lambur, with a background in finance and technology, co-founded UMA, a decentralized financial contracts platform. Jeremy Sklaroff brings legal and regulatory expertise, having served as General Counsel for blockchain projects. Together, they have leveraged their diverse backgrounds to establish Forta as a pioneering force in blockchain security.
